Measuring Land-Use Efficiency in Land Management
Abstracts of the International Conference on Intelligent Materials and Measurement (ICIMM 2013) 2013
Armands Auziņš, Ineta Geipele, Iveta Stāmure

Assessing the land-use measures systematically is an essential procedure in providing sustainable land management practice. Land-use efficiency may be measured by using a methodological framework that prescribes the conditions, integrated methods, models, classifications, an indicator system and sequential evaluation procedures.
